River Road Asset Management LLC trimmed its position in shares of Pfizer Inc. (NYSE:PFE - Free Report) by 16.9%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 254,010 shares of the biopharmaceutical company's stock after selling 51,798 shares during the quarter. River Road Asset Management LLC's holdings in Pfizer were worth $6,739,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Pfizer Inc discovers, develops, manufactures, markets, distributes, and sells biopharmaceutical products in the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company offers medicines and vaccines in various therapeutic areas, including cardiovascular metabolic, migraine, and women's health under the Eliquis, Nurtec ODT/Vydura, Zavzpret, and the Premarin family brands; infectious diseases with unmet medical needs under the Prevnar family, Abrysvo, Nimenrix, FSME/IMMUN-TicoVac, and Trumenba brands; and COVID-19 prevention and treatment, and potential future mRNA and antiviral products under the Comirnaty and Paxlovid brands.
